By combining a ticketing monopolist with a dominant firm in marquee concert promotion, the merged … WebFor years, the courts have said that the percentage of the market foreclosed is the determinant of antitrust liability in exclusive dealing cases. This focus on foreclosure originated as a device for lessening the plaintiff’s burden of proof and making challenges to exclusive dealing easier to maintain. Market foreclosure or vertical foreclosure, is the production limitation put on a producing organisation if either it is denied access to a supplier (upstream foreclosure), or it is denied access to a downstream buyer (downstream foreclosure).
